Job Title: Ahtna Language Intern
Department: Language & Culture

Reports to: Ahtna Language Specialist


Position Summary: The Ahtna Language Specialist is responsible for supporting the Ahtna Language Specialist in performing Ahtna language research to set up the Murkutu online site and to set up the Ahtna language learning modules on the 7000 languages site for future use by Tribal citizens and the public. This position is also responsible for weekly learning of the Ahtna language. Additionally this position assists with documenting language proficiency and lessons learned through reports, photos, videos and provide data to the Ahtna Language Specialist. This is a part-time non benefitted, 16-25 hour per week position.


Here’s What you Can Expect in a Typical Day: You will work daily to support the Ahtna Language Specialist in compiling video and recorded information for uploading onto the Mukurtu and 7000 languages website. You will assist the Specialist in compiling lesson materials to be utilized in the TPR guide for working with the staff at 7000 languages to set up individual learning modules. Once the sites are set up, you will support the Specialist in maintaining and adding new materials. You will work with the Specialist to coordinate with other Ahtna language experts to ensure that the web platform projects meet the goals of furthering Ahtna language learning. You will plan with the Specialist for weekly Ahtna language lessons at YNDA School using the existing TPR curriculum. You will support the Specialist in planning and performing Ahtna language assessments for determining learning achieved. You will participate in cultural activities and incorporate Ahtna language activities into the lessons.
